Snow Water Equivalent (SWE): The liquid water equivalent of the snowpack, expressed in terms of depth. Water Year: October 1 to September 30. Normal: The 1991-2020 median. Percent of Median: The current value as percent of the current date’s normal. The National Gridded Snowfall Analysis estimates snowfall in the recent past by gathering several operational data sets into a unified analysis. Snowfall observations are provided by numerous observing networks, including ASOS, COOP, CoCoRaHS, FAA, NWS spotters, and others. The 24, 48, and 72 hour accumulations can also be browsed on an ...

Ground-based and remotely-sensed snow observations are assimilated daily into the simulated snow-model state variables.Five weather stations that recorded snowfall in the United States from 1991 to 2020, report annual totals that average over 300 inches or 25 feet (7.6 metres). At the top of the list for deep snow is Oregon's Crater Lake, which averages 463 inches, or nearly 39 feet of fresh snow a year. That snowfall was measured at 6,485 feet (1,977 metres ...

The tables below give monthly averages for snowfall during December at the largest cities in the United States. The numbers are for the total amount of new snow and how many days it snows at least 0.1 inches (0.25 centimetres) this month. Plus there's a summary of which cities in December are usually the snowiest. Nationwide, the common snowfall amount per day when snow falls is approximately 2 inches, but in few West mountain territories, an average of 7 inches per snowy day is recorded.
